      QUALITY CONTROL MANAGER-HSOM TRANSPLANT

      The University of Alabama at Birmingham

      This position will manage the Southern Tissue Center (STC) quality control program. Will ensure the tissue centers' compliance with FDA regulations under 21 CFR, part 1270 and 1271 Food and Drug Administration Final Rule: Human Tissue Intended for Transplantation and review all activities performed by the Sterile Materials Management officer.

      Key Duties, Primary Responsibilities

      • Manages the quality control aspects of the STC to ensure FDA compliance.
      • Reviews all tissue bank donor charts.
      • Conducts audits.
      • Handles raw material receiving and conducts environmental monitoring of the clean rooms.
      • Maintains the facility to ensure the safety of employees and maintenance of the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P) clean rooms.
      • Ensures regulatory compliance with all applicable agencies.
      • Develops and prepares quality documentation and reports by collecting, analyzing and summarizing information and trends including failed processes, etc.
      • Monitors standards for quality as well as health and safety, defining quality procedures in conjunction with operations manager and staff.
      • Serves as Islet Isolation processor.
      • Prepares and processes patient pancreas for auto islet transplantation.
      • Reviews Islet processing charts and transports pancreas/islets to UAB Hospital.
      • Will also train new staff.
      • Serves as tissue bank processor.
      • Manages all aspects of tissue banking under American Association of Tissue Banks (AATB) standards.
      • Prepares and processes autologous skull caps for storage for UAB and Children's Hospital of Alabama.
      • Reviews charts and provides environmental monitoring and cleaning.
      • Reviews charts and identifies new areas of education.
      • Trains and handles on-boarding of new STC staff on quality standards.
      • Serves as backup to the operations manager, as needed.
      • Perform other duties as assigned

      Salary Range: $50,050-$81,330

      !*!

      Education

      • Bachelor's degree in a related field
      • And five (5) years of related experience required.
      • Work experience may NOT substitute for education requirement.
      • Currently certified as a Certified Tissue Bank Specialist (CTBS) from the American Association of Tissue Banks (AATB) required.
